Stabilization period after 1-stage transanal endorectal pull-through operation for Hirschsprung disease
Journal of Pediatric Surgery, 09/16/09
Kim HY et al. – Clinical outcomes after TERPT are satisfactory, but a postoperative stabilization period is required for a normal stooling pattern to develop. The outcome of TERPT should consider a postoperative stabilization period.
